Output 21a2213ebca4925d635ebcad1156d6d4a6976c1fe9e86e136372f90f0a332b02:1

value
2638408
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 e044a6ce24939b32e550e9d7e5bf68afd138b904 OP_EQUALVERIFY OP_CHECKSIG
address
1MSpby1MoE22vciYDCSi8NWT1maDRgYz8b
transaction
21a2213ebca4925d635ebcad1156d6d4a6976c1fe9e86e136372f90f0a332b02
spent
true